Melissa Farman
Melissa Farman (born 1990) is an American actress known for her roles in both television and film. She gained recognition for her portrayal of a young Danielle Rousseau in the hit TV show Lost. Farman has also appeared in other popular TV series such as Cold Case. Additionally, she has taken on roles in TV movies like Temple Grandin and the HBO biopic Game Change, where she played the role of Bristol Palin. In 2014, Farman starred in the Western drama series Strange Empire on CBC Television. Born in New York City, Farman spent her childhood in Paris, growing up in a bilingual environment. She began her acting career at the age of ten, when she was accepted into the Bilingual Acting Workshop for professional actors in Paris.
